Git is commonly used for both open source and commercial software development, with significant benefits for individuals, teams and businesses. Git is the most popular distributed version control system. Unlike once popular centralized version control systems, DVCSs don't need a constant connection to a central repository. In a distributed version control system, every developer has a full copy of the project and project history. Seeing a transparent history of changes, who made them, and how they contribute to the development of a project helps team members stay aligned while working independently. VCSs give each contributor a unified and consistent view of a project, surfacing work that's already in progress.
